<p>A precise tone injection circuit for injecting tone signals to a constant current junctor circuit in a two-wire balanced circuit. The tone injection circuit includes a pair of transistors operating as constant current sources feeding the respective ones of the two wires. A phase splitter amplifier couples a tone signal to the base electrodes of the transistors to change the current through their collector electrodes via the emitter circuits thereof at a rate and frequency of the tone signals at the base. Since a two-wire balanced circuit is used, and the injected signal currents to each wire are 180.degree. outof-phase, in-phase signals, that is, noise and voltage fluctuations, are reduced or rejected.</p> |
